The Artists' Practice

Andrea Byrne is a mixed media artist, maker, publisher, and art educator from Dublin, Ireland. Her practice merges encumbering aspects of the human condition such as social anxieties and phobias within boundaries, both physical and imagined. Her work is multidisciplinary, often incorporating drawing, stitch, combined materials, and print. The artworks she has produced range from vast walk through interactive installations, to small scale mixed media pieces.

Andrea studied fashion and textiles at Coláiste Ide College of Further Education in Dublin, progressing to third level with a successful portfolio of work. After graduating with a Bachelors Degree in Fine Art from D.I.T in 2009, Andrea travelled abroad and lived and worked in the United States and Australia.

Andrea began her career as an art educator with the CDETB, when she facilitated 'visual diary' workshops, and subsequently began teaching fashion, art and design at Cóláiste Ide, Dublin.

Having worked in further education for two years, the artist wanted to continue her professional development and went on to achieve her Professional Masters in Art Education at the National College of Art and Design in May 2018.

 

 

 

In addition to her art practice and teaching, Andrea is also co-founder of an independent art press label called Baby BEEF. While an undergrad art student, Andrea met fellow artist Sarah Bracken and together they established Baby Beef in 2006.

Her most recent work is a published 'zine titled

“Shackle Vol 001”. The document is a collation of research data and imagery in file format; featuring information about mental illness, attitudes and treatments, in the early 20th century.
